AIMS: To derive unsupervised clinical phenotypes in patients with stable coronary artery disease (CAD) undergoing elective non-cardiac surgery and evaluate phenotype-stratified performance of the Revised Cardiac Risk Index (RCRI) and laboratory-augmented CHALSA score for perioperative major adverse cardiovascular events (MACE). Melanoma represents a highly aggressive malignancy that poses persistent challenges for clinical diagnosis and treatment. Although surgical intervention remains the primary therapeutic approach, the potential risk of postoperative recurrence and surgical complications underscores the critical importance of adjuvant therapies.
